Real Betis vs Valencia Match Preview, Team News, Lineups

 

Top-six rivals Real Betis and Valencia will meet in a crunch La Liga match at Benito Villamarín, in Seville, Spain, on Sunday night (IST).

This fixture is a repeat of the Copa del Rey semifinal match from this season. Valencia were down by two goals in the first leg and had their backs against the walls for most of the match.

But football can be cruel, and unpredictable. Winners can come out of the blues and against the run of the plays. That’s what happened in Seville at Benito.

Valencia upped the ante in the last half an hour and got the reward as Denis Cheryshev cut the deficit down to a single strike int eh 70th minute. Kevin Gameiro then levelled the score in the 2nd minute of the injury time.

The 2nd leg was a bit too harsh on the visitors as Betis absolutely bossed the game from the off. They had clear chances, more possession, more corners and showed more urgency in their play. But the Los Che scored the all-important goal, and this booked a final date with Barcelona.

@Twitter

Valencia have their tails up for the last couple of months. Defensively, they were always astute, but they are now backing that with goals as well. The impressive run of results has put Los Che in good stead for the Champions League places. The fourth-placed Sevilla are just three points ahead of them on the table.

Real Betis meanwhile sit 9th with 43 points from 32 games. But they can also secure the European football next season as the sixth place is not out of their reach.

For that to happen, the next game against Valencia is of ultra importance. This is a six-pointer for the hosts as a win will take them within three points of their visitors in sixth.

Indeed, their form indicates that the beating an in-form Valencia could prove to be a tough nut to crack. For the Los Verdiblancos have won just once in the last five games.

But even in the 3-2 defeat away to eternal rivals Sevilla, they played some good football. As always, Quique Setién’s team had the lion’s share of possession, but the defence undid them in the end.

VAL vs RB Dream11 TEAM NEWS: Injuries and Suspensions
Real Betis vs Valencia Team News:

Real Betis:

Injured –
Portuguese defensive midfielder William Carvalho is out for the hosts.
Suspended – None.
Questionable – None at the moment.

Note: Javi Garcia is expected to start in the midfield, taking the place of injured Carvalho. In terms of the defence, we expect a three-men back-line with wing backs Emerson and Junior Firpo slotting into the more advanced position. An in-form Sergio Canales, together with Giovani Lo Celso will be tasked with giving support to Jese from midfield.
Key Players – Sergio Canales, Lo Celso

 

Valencia:
Injured – For Valencia Geoffrey Kondogbia is out injured. While two players in the shape of Jaume Domenech and Cristiano Piccini failed to prove their fitness, and have been left out of the matchday squad.
Suspended – None.
Questionable – Carlos Soler and Rodrigo Moreno are both travelling with the squad to face Real Betis, But the duo remains doubts and will be assessed before the match.
Note: Facundo Roncaglia returns from the ban but may have to contend with a place on the bench due to the form of Daniel Wass.
Jose Gaya should start at left-back after getting a rest in the midweek.
Key Players – Goncalo Guedes, Rodrigo Moreno
